
KYIV, Ukraine (AP) — Russian President Vladimir Putin has visited the occupied port town of Mariupol, Russian point out information agencies documented on Sunday early morning, in his very first vacation to the Ukrainian territory that Moscow illegally annexed in September.
Mariupol became a around the globe symbol of defiance right after outgunned and outmanned Ukrainian forces held out in a steel mill there for just about a few months ahead of Moscow ultimately took regulate of it in May well.
Before, on Saturday, Putin traveled to Crimea, a shorter distance southwest of Mariupol, to mark the ninth anniversary of the Black Sea peninsula’s annexation from Ukraine.
The visits arrived times just after the Intercontinental Felony Court issued an arrest warrant for the Russian chief accusing him of war crimes.
Putin arrived in Mariupol by helicopter and then drove himself around the city’s “memorial sites,” live performance corridor and shoreline, the Russian stories mentioned, without the need of specifying exactly when the take a look at took spot. They claimed Putin also achieved with community people in the city’s Nevskyi district.
Speaking to the condition RIA company Sunday, Russian Deputy Prime Minister Marat Khusnulin created clear that Russia was in Mariupol to stay. He said the governing administration hoped to end the reconstruction of its blasted downtown by the conclusion of the yr.
“People have began to return. When they saw that reconstruction is less than way, people commenced actively returning,” Khusnulin advised RIA.
When Moscow absolutely captured the metropolis in May possibly, an believed 100,000 folks remained out of a prewar population of 450,000. Lots of were trapped without having food items, drinking water, warmth or electrical energy. Relentless bombardment still left rows upon rows of shattered or hollowed-out buildings.
Mariupol’s plight initially arrived into concentrate with a Russian airstrike on a maternity hospital on March 9 final year, a lot less than two months soon after Russian troops moved into Ukraine. A week later on, about 300 folks were being documented killed in the bombing of a theater that was serving as the city’s premier bomb shelter. Proof acquired by the AP last spring advised that the genuine death toll could be nearer to 600.
A compact group of Ukrainian fighters held out for 83 times in the sprawling Azovstal metal performs in eastern Mariupol right before surrendering, their dogged protection tying down Russian forces and coming to symbolize Ukrainian tenacity in the confront of Moscow’s aggression.
Russia annexed Crimea from Ukraine in 2014, a go that most of the environment denounced as unlawful, and moved on past September to formally assert 4 areas in Ukraine’s south and east as Russian territory, next referendums that Kyiv and the West described as a sham.
